How is ChoiceQuoteSM compensated and how much does ChoiceQuoteSM receive?
ChoiceQuoteSM and/or its agents receive compensation, called commissions, directly from the insurance company you select. Commissions fall into two categories, base and bonus. Base commissions depend on the plan guarantee you select, e.g. 10 or 20-years. Commissions vary widely from company to company. Agent commissions can be as low as 40% or as high as 80% of the first year premium. The policy fee is excluded from commission by most companies. Agents usually do not receive commissions, called a renewal commission, after the first year for like insurance. In addition, certain companies pay a volume bonus to ChoiceQuoteSM which begins when premium volume placed with a company exceeds a certain level, e.g., $250,000 of first year premium. ChoiceQuoteSM may also earn nominal renewals to service policies such as 2-4% for five years.
